EXCELSA. Chamaerops, Humilis.—A very fine, hardy, dwarf fan palm, a native of Southern Europe and Asia. Very desirable for a CHAMAEROPS HUMILIS. " Macrocarpa.—A robust-growing form, with a stouter stem than the foregoing spe- cies ; an excellent plant for decorative purposes. Robusta.—A sub-variety of C. Humilis. Cycas Revoluta. {Sago Palm.) A native of China and Japan, with a round stem, crowned with dark green, pinnated leaves ; very hardy. Few plants are more graceful or more effective than this grand decorative species. Should have a place in every garden. " Circinalis. — Stem stout, cylindrical, increasing in size very slowly ; the leaves are much larger than the above, are deeply pinnated ; the most beautiful palm of this family. Corypha, Australis.—One of the handsomest of fan palms; leaves rich green.
